- Elan Flowers
108 Wooster St. (near Spring St.),
343-2426
This is the place to go for slightly less expensive classic European-style bouquets; most of the flowers in the store are from Holland and France. Their selection features attractive arrangements of vibrant flowers priced from $45, plus delivery.
- Zeze
398 E. 52nd St. (near 1st Ave.),
753-7767
Zeze offers a wide variety of orchids and other flowers. The store's large selection of vases is the secret behind their dramatic arrangements. $50 minimum, plus delivery ($7-15 in Manhattan), $75 minimum outside Manhattan.
